Summary Next-generation anti–CTLA-4 antibodies have been designed and tested to improve the efficacy and therapeutic index by leveraging enhanced Fc-mediated effector function with conditional tumor-restricted activation. The goal is to achieve robust antitumor activity without inducing systemic immune-related toxicity. See related article by Jhatakia et al., p. XX .
